Visual Basic, .NET, ASP, VBScript
 

   
   
     

Форум - Общий форум

Страница: 1 | 2 |

 

  Вопрос: Формы в Word Добавлено: 23.07.08 13:47  

Автор вопроса:  haze
Здравствуйте!

По роду деятельности приходится заполнять много однотипных документов, в которых меняются только несколько реквизитов в начале документа и в конце, т.е большая часть документа остается неизменной. Заполняемые реквизиты в начале и в конце одинаковые. Подскажите как можно сделать допустим такую вещь: заносишь в форму необходимые реквизиты, нажимаешь кнопку и реквизиты вставляются в нужные места документа.

P.S: Эксперементировал с Формами Word: делаю нужные поля для ввода, защищаю документ, все вроде хорошо только, т.к. реквизиты в конце документа те же, что и в начале, приходится заполнять вручную и в конце. Вот и смысл в том, что можно ли и как сделать так: один раз вводишь, а заполняется все?

Заранее благодарен за ответы.

Ответить

  Ответы Всего ответов: 17  

Номер ответа: 1
Автор ответа:
 Smith



ICQ: adamis@list.ru 

Вопросов: 153
Ответов: 3632
 Профиль | | #1 Добавлено: 23.07.08 13:59
Можно, в VBA.

Ответить

Номер ответа: 2
Автор ответа:
 haze



Вопросов: 1
Ответов: 8
 Профиль | | #2 Добавлено: 23.07.08 14:09
А как-нибудь по проще можно? Я к сожалению в программировании как свинья в апельсинах.

Ответить

Номер ответа: 3
Автор ответа:
 Smith



ICQ: adamis@list.ru 

Вопросов: 153
Ответов: 3632
 Профиль | | #3 Добавлено: 23.07.08 14:14
Я плохо в экселе разбираюсь а в ворде ещё хуже :)
Скинь свой типовой документ на maxpotas@mail.ru, только обязательно чтоб в нём было понятно куда какие реквизиты втыкать, я тут макрос выложу объясню куда и как его надо приладить, а потом может ещё и кнопочку приладим куданьть на верхние панельки, чтоб макрос вызывать удобно было.

Ответить

Номер ответа: 4
Автор ответа:
 haze



Вопросов: 1
Ответов: 8
 Профиль | | #4 Добавлено: 23.07.08 15:37
Письмо отправил, но оно не дошло. Робот прислал такое вот сообщение:

This message was created automatically by mail delivery software.

A message that you sent could not be delivered to one or more of its
recipients. This is a permanent error. The following address(es) failed:

  maxpotas@mail.ru
    User not found: <maxpotas@mail.ru>

Ответить

Номер ответа: 5
Автор ответа:
 Smith



ICQ: adamis@list.ru 

Вопросов: 153
Ответов: 3632
 Профиль | | #5 Добавлено: 23.07.08 15:41
maxpotas@mail.ru

скопируй отсюда и вставь в строку адреса
незнаю чем такая реакция спровоцирована
ящик работает исправно, проверяю часто.

Ответить

Номер ответа: 6
Автор ответа:
 haze



Вопросов: 1
Ответов: 8
 Профиль | | #6 Добавлено: 23.07.08 15:56
Скопировал из поста, такая же фигня(((...сейчас попробую через другой ящик.

Ответить

Номер ответа: 7
Автор ответа:
 haze



Вопросов: 1
Ответов: 8
 Профиль | | #7 Добавлено: 23.07.08 16:01
Ну и как? Дошло? У меня больше ни каких сообщений не было.

Ответить

Номер ответа: 8
Автор ответа:
 J. Smith



ICQ: ненавижу 

Вопросов: 40
Ответов: 477
 Web-сайт: Не хочу ломать голову, если её уже сломал кто-то другой.
 Профиль | | #8
Добавлено: 23.07.08 16:05
Убери из темы письма "VBNET" :) тогда может дойдёт.

Ответить

Номер ответа: 9
Автор ответа:
 J. Smith



ICQ: ненавижу 

Вопросов: 40
Ответов: 477
 Web-сайт: Не хочу ломать голову, если её уже сломал кто-то другой.
 Профиль | | #9
Добавлено: 23.07.08 16:09
Вооооооооо, так бы сразу :)

Ответить

Номер ответа: 10
Автор ответа:
 J. Smith



ICQ: ненавижу 

Вопросов: 40
Ответов: 477
 Web-сайт: Не хочу ломать голову, если её уже сломал кто-то другой.
 Профиль | | #10
Добавлено: 23.07.08 17:09
Сделал шаблон документа и скинул тебе, завтра обсудим.

Ответить

Номер ответа: 11
Автор ответа:
 haze



Вопросов: 1
Ответов: 8
 Профиль | | #11 Добавлено: 24.07.08 06:12
Получил. Normal.dot. Но он пустой или я не понял, что с ним делать?

Ответить

Номер ответа: 12
Автор ответа:
 J. Smith



ICQ: ненавижу 

Вопросов: 40
Ответов: 477
 Web-сайт: Не хочу ломать голову, если её уже сломал кто-то другой.
 Профиль | | #12
Добавлено: 24.07.08 09:12
:) Эт не мой эт твой нормал пустой.

Когда дважды щёлкаешь по нормалу ворд загружает не его а свой нормал.
Чтоб его открыть надо закрыть "чистый лист"
нажать вверху кнопочку "Открыть" и указать на мой файл

Ответить

Номер ответа: 13
Автор ответа:
 haze



Вопросов: 1
Ответов: 8
 Профиль | | #13 Добавлено: 24.07.08 10:09
Все сделал по инструкции)))...документ загрузился: колонтитулы пустые, сведения внизу документа тоже пустые, что дальше?

Ответить

Номер ответа: 14
Автор ответа:
 J. Smith



ICQ: ненавижу 

Вопросов: 40
Ответов: 477
 Web-сайт: Не хочу ломать голову, если её уже сломал кто-то другой.
 Профиль | | #14
Добавлено: 24.07.08 10:35
При открытии шаблона должно появится сообщение о макросах.

Нужно выставить соответствующий уровень безопасности, чтоб макросы работали.
Если на компе установлен нормальный антивир, то ставь 2й снизу уровень - "Выбор пользователя".

Разреши работу макросов и открой шаблон договора
Появится форма, после её заполнения и нажатия на кнопку документ должен быть сохранен с изменениями.

По идее он должен спросить новое название документа, но может и тупо сохраниться в тотже файл, проверь.

Ответить

Номер ответа: 15
Автор ответа:
 haze



Вопросов: 1
Ответов: 8
 Профиль | | #15 Добавлено: 24.07.08 11:02
Супер!!! Все работает!!! Только есть некоторые фишки:
1. Действительно сохраняется в этот же докумет. Можно ли сделать кнопку очистки формы?
2. В пункте 1.2 после названия организации можно ли сделать выбор 4 адресов (название улицы и дома-выпадающий список)?
3. Можно ли выбор даты документа (чтобы вводить вручную, не системную дату)?
4. Можно ли сделать, чтобы реквизиты вставлялись еще и в шапку документа над пунктом 1.ПРЕДМЕТ ДОГОВОРА?

Ответить

Страница: 1 | 2 |

Поиск по форуму



© Copyright 2002-2011 VBNet.RU | Пишите нам